Phezulu Park rebuilds after shop gutted in fire
Updated | By Lethiwe Mdluli
Management at Phezulu Safari Park in Botha's Hill says work will get underway soon, to rebuild its main curio shop.

The shop, at the popular tourist site, burnt down on Friday after a violent storm swept through the area.
General manager, Tristan Dickerson, says they believe that lightning had struck the shop - causing a massive fire.
"I got a call to say there was a fire - on arrival it was our curio shop engulfed in flames. We were closed at the time so no one was in that building," he says.

No was hurt in the blaze. Dickerson says they have had to change the entrance point but they're open for business.
"We are all back up and running as normal. We have just made adjustments around the business. We are up and running - nothing has changed," he says.
